1. Medical Standards and Regulations

Safety in medical procedures, including laser treatments, is heavily dependent on adherence to stringent medical standards and regulations. In Lower Hutt, as in the rest of New Zealand, healthcare providers are required to comply with the Health and Disability Commissioner (HDC) Act 1994, which sets out standards of care for all health practitioners. This ensures that any clinic offering SmartXide treatments must operate under rigorous guidelines designed to protect patient safety. Furthermore, the Medical Council of New Zealand provides guidelines for the use of lasers in medical practice, which include safety protocols and training requirements for practitioners.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: How long does the SmartXide treatment take?

A: The duration of the SmartXide treatment can vary depending on the area being treated and the specific goals of the procedure. Typically, a session can last from 30 minutes to an hour.

Q: Are there any side effects associated with SmartXide?

A: Common side effects may include redness, swelling, and mild discomfort, which usually resolve within a few days. More severe complications are rare but can include infection or scarring. Proper patient selection and adherence to safety protocols significantly reduce the risk of serious side effects.

Q: How many sessions are needed for optimal results?

A: The number of sessions required varies based on individual needs and the extent of skin improvement desired. Most patients benefit from a series of treatments spaced several weeks apart to achieve optimal results.

Q: Can SmartXide be used on all skin types?

A: SmartXide is generally safe for most skin types. However, proper patient screening and adjustment of treatment parameters are essential to ensure safety and effectiveness, especially for darker skin tones.
